Bitcoin Fluctuates Near $78,000 as US Bond Yields Test Two-Decade Highs

Bitcoin traded with heightened volatility near $78,000 as US Treasury yields approached 20-year highs, prompting major investors to reassess debt exposure and highlighting the cryptocurrency's evolving role as a macroeconomic hedge.

Bitcoin experienced sharp intraday fluctuations around the $78,000 mark during Monday’s Wall Street session. The price action coincided with US Treasury yields climbing toward levels not seen in two decades, despite recent policy signals from Washington.

US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ent addressed the rising yields in an interview, hinting at potential market interventions. However, he clarified his current stance, stating, “I haven’t bought anything yet,” and noted he was “fine” with yields rebounding following recent announcements.

Earlier this month, the Treasury committed to doubling its debt buyback transactions to $4 billion starting in September. Despite that move, the 10-year yield climbed to 4.76 percent on Monday, matching its highest point since January 2025.

The 30-year yield reached 5.269 percent, finishing just six basis points shy of its peak from January 2007. Market observers noted the disconnect between policy intentions and market pricing, with trading resource The Kobeissi Letter observing that the bond market appears to be completely ignoring the US Treasury.

This dynamic is reshaping how institutional investors view traditional safe havens. Ray Dalio recently voiced skepticism regarding the Treasury’s capacity to control the bond market, forecasting a potential US debt crisis.

Advising clients on portfolio construction, Dalio wrote that investors should consider underweighting debt assets like bonds. He recommended overweighting gold and a bit of Bitcoin to hedge against geopolitical conflicts and weakening national balance sheets.

Broader equity markets also felt the pressure of macroeconomic and geopolitical headwinds. Both the S&P 500 and Nasdaq Composite Index traded approximately 0.4 percent lower as investors digested tensions surrounding new US-Iran strikes.

Crypto Technical Outlook

Despite the macroeconomic headwinds, Bitcoin has maintained critical technical support at its 50-week exponential moving average of $77,269. The asset is on track for its strongest August performance since 2017, with month-to-date gains approaching 25 percent.

However, analysts warn that immediate upward momentum may be fading. Trader Rekt Capital highlighted a hidden bearish divergence on daily charts between Bitcoin’s price and its relative strength index.

With the daily relative strength index measuring 70.7, the asset remains in overbought territory. Rekt Capital cautioned that if the daily metric continues to make lower highs, it will contribute to mounting weakness heading into the monthly close.
